Ensuring the performance characteristics of a friction V-belt variator

Annotation:
In this article, we propose to modernize the design of variator pulleys, which will
increase the contact area of the friction pair, ensure durability and increase the efficiency of the
entire mechanism. The modernization consists in improving the working profile of the pulley,
which allows for the greatest and uniform coverage of the trapezoidal V-belt with minimal
distortion during tension. Parametric equations of the curve forming the pulley profile are
obtained. To determine the parametric equation, the deformation of the transverse fiber of the
belt was taken into account. A method for calculating the change in efficiency depending on the
speed of rotation of the pulley with both straight and curved generatrix is proposed. A
comparative assessment of the contact areas is carried out and the effectiveness of the proposed
method for improving the operational characteristics of V-belt transmission is shown.
